    So I know about how friendly everyone is on here, the staff are exceptionally nice and the community is great, but we don't have much going for it in the way of feuds and arguments. Pretty much all of the fights that start on these servers are diffused rather quickly by mods or the futility of being unable to act or attack. Sometimes we have a server that gives us PvP zones such as the nether in Argraian Skies, or the now shut-down Civilization server, and maybe there's those times when you want to test out your skills so you enable PvP with a friend. However it doesn't compare to the feeling of a raid, or faction war. Civilization did happen to find a good way to balance civility with barbarity, with solid rules that worked, but it fell apart not because of player conflict, but because of the instability of the modpack that caused errors, missing inventories, and one (almost two) resets before shutting down. It was a good exercise for the staff though, rules were wrote and guidelines were set, we got to see how the community would react to a hostile environment and near the end, it had a stable economy and even territories of the map that belonged to certain factions. So I was wondering if MyM would ever try to create another PvP oriented server again, seeing as how the last one went so great.

    Well I wouldn't rule out magic mods entirely, but the main ones like Botania / Thaumcraft / Blood Magic / Witchery that offer players powerful end game magic would need to be altered for obvious reasons. Maybe thaumcraft without the addons, its not AS powerful then and would provide a more complicated way to automate things with a lack of AE. The thing with the Civilization modpack before it was altered was Kyhrmez (i can never spell his name right, or just did. Ignore it), intended for the modpack to be as balanced as possible by removing endgame or overpowered items from the game. Everything would be stuck toward mid-tier. There was no teleportation (except for phones, but those were a bad idea to begin with), so people would actually need to explore and walk around. Flans mod was used, but none of the guns worked inside other people's claims (Because of claim protection, MyM never addressed it so Flans was only used for its incredibly buggy transportation such as helicopters or vehicles.
